The Damnwells follow up to their debut album, “Bastards of the Beat,” with their second release entitled “Air Stereo.” With intelligent lyrics and passionate performances, The Damnwells are still going strong. The band takes its influence from the artists such as Tom Petty, The Replacements, Wilco, The Band, and Bob Dylan. – Ben Kleine
